Swans Field (3S2) is a general aviation airport serving pilots in and around Dixfield, ME at 400 ft. 3S2 has no weather station of its own — conditions here are decoded from KLEW, about 29 nm away, the nearest reporting station, and local conditions can differ. Its 2 runways (12, 30) — longest 1,808 ft — are checked against the current wind in the crosswind table below. The nearest TAF is issued for KAUG. Where does the weather shown for 3S2 come from?+

Swans Field does not have its own weather station. Conditions shown here come from the nearest reporting station, KLEW, about 29 nm away — close enough for situational awareness, but local conditions at 3S2 can differ.
